Click the wrench icon to bring up your Options Window. You'll
see four tabs, each affecting the way you use your software.

1. Record & Playback:

- Recording Format: Beside File Format, choose WAV if you want the best quality possible and
are not concerned with large file sizes. WMA or MP3 is fine for most recording and won't eat up
all that disk space. You can further affect quality and size by adjusting "Quality."
- Instant Recording Position: Here you can choose what happens when you hit Record while
listening to live radio. You can either record exactly what you're hearing at the moment, or from
the beginning of where your buffer started.
- Instant Record Lockout: When this box is checked, it will prevent your recording from being
stopped too soon if you inadvertently click on the interface. Never "accidentally" stop recording again!
- iTunes: As explained earlier, easily save your recordings to iTunes directly.
- Recording Path: Although set to keep the actual audio files of your recordings in
My Music\radioSHARK, you can change this destination if you want. Just make sure
the location you save to is a folder, not just a file. Otherwise, you'll overwrite your last
recording with the newest one every time it is saved.
- Timeshift Controls: Here you can control how you navigate through the buffer when using the
transport controls.
- Timeshift: Here you can enable and disable the Timeshift function. You can also set limits,
either by length of time (minutes) or by file size (megabytes). Skip ahead to Time Shift Recording
to learn about using this feature.

When is my volume too loud?

A volume above 80 decibels can be harmful to hearing. When the volume exceeds 120 decibels, direct damage can even occur. The chance of hearing damage depends on the listening frequency and duration.

What is bluetooth?

Bluetooth is a way of exchanging data wirelessly between electronic devices via radio waves. The distance between the two devices that exchange data can in most cases be no more than ten metres.
